Merchants on any of our paid subscriptions can make use of our multi-device stock-taking feature. All open stocktakes are displayed on the “Start” page of the app under the section labelled “Continue stock-taking”. Any user may join an open stocktake by selecting it and clicking “Next”.

Devices are identified using a unique letter code starting with “A” and increase in sequence for each new device. For example, the second device that joins a stocktake will be labeled device “B”, the third device that joins will be labeled device “C”, etc.
The “Actual stock” count for your current device is marked with a blue circle (arrow 1). The stock counts from the other devices are labeled with a grey circle (arrow 2). A total of your stock count and that of the other devices is displayed above the grey circles.
When you want to save your data and fetch any changes from our server click the “Save” button (arrow 3). Only data that has been synchronized by clicking this button is available to each device in the stocktake, i.e. data is not exchanged in real-time as you scan inventory.

Once you are done counting all listed products, users should click “Save & exit” from the “More actions” menu on their device. Only one device should “Update inventory” in Shopify, this device will automatically “Save” and pick up the latest data from our server before doing an update. It is best to check the list of products that are going to be updated by clicking on the “Mismatched” tab. The “Mismatched” tab will display all products with Shopify reported stock different from your Actual counted stock. These are the only products the app will update.
Note
- The app will auto-save your counted data to our server every 5 minutes if you are idle for 10 seconds.
- Any user can cancel a stocktake or do an Inventory update. The stocktake is closed for all users when this is done. You can change your Preference so that only the store owner can do an update or start or cancel a stocktake.
- Stocktakes expire after 60 days and are deleted from our server. If your stock take is delayed or if you plan on taking longer than 60 days, export your stock data in CSV format, start a new stocktake, and import your CSV data.
- There is no limit on the number of devices that can participate in a stocktake.
- Effective May 30th, 2024, you no longer need to use different Shopify logins on identical devices such as iPads running the Shopify Mobile app. You may reuse the same Shopify login on multiple devices.
